Kim Garth, a former Ireland allrounder, is set to play international cricket for a second time after being called up for Australia’s T20I tour of India next month. Garth, 26, relocated to Australia in 2020 after signing a deal with Cricket Victoria, and earned permanent residency last year, making her eligible for Australia selection after she had completed three years since her last appearance for Ireland, which she did in September. She has represented Ireland in 34 ODIs and 51 T20Is, capturing 65 wickets and scoring 1210 runs.

Garth has been consistent with the ball for the Melbourne Stars this season, capturing 12 wickets at a 6.71 economy rate in the WBBL. She was the Stars’ highest wicket-taker last season, with 15 wickets. She has taken five wickets in four WNCL matches for Victoria this summer. “Kim has been in our thinking, she’s had a couple of strong seasons with the ball and adds extra depth to our pace-bowling stocks,” national selector Shawn Flegler said. “She’s a new-ball option but has a great change of pace as well.”The five-match series kicks off on December 9, with all games being played at Mumbai’s DY Patil and Brabourne stadiums.

Australia squad

Alyssa Healy (capt & wk), Tahlia McGrath (vice-capt), Darcie Brown, Nicola Carey, Ashleigh Gardner, Kim Garth, Heather Graham, Grace Harris, Jess Jonassen, Alana King, Phoebe Litchfield, Beth Mooney, Ellyse Perry, Megan Schutt, Annabel Sutherland
